Eccentric bellhop Stanley Belt is recruited unexpectedly by the comedy team of a recently deceased entertainer. Stanley struggles to become a song-and-dance man as the team grooms him to become a star. But as the date of a high-stakes appearance on the Ed Sullivan Show grows near, they begin to fear that the only astonishing thing about Stanley is his utter lack of talent.

Jerry Lewis delivers a tour-de-force of physical comedy as the hopelessly untalented Stanley, mining humor from every awkward gesture and bewildered expression. The film cleverly satirizes the entertainment machine's relentless pursuit of a marketable product, regardless of raw material.
What lingers after the final gag is the poignant core beneath the slapstick—a gentle reflection on authenticity in a manufactured world. The laughs are genuine, and the heart is unmistakably present. — MovieFinder Editorial
